  • Patent number: 9709853
    Abstract: To maintain good operation of a peripheral circuit using an oxide thin film transistor in a liquid crystal display panel to which photo alignment is applied, the liquid crystal display panel includes: a transparent substrate provided with an oxide thin film transistor in the periphery of a pixel portion in which pixel electrodes are arranged, to control the pixel electrodes; and an alignment film to align liquid crystal provided in the pixel portion. The alignment film is subjected to photo alignment treatment by ultraviolet irradiation. Further, an ultraviolet absorbing layer is provided so as to cover the oxide thin film transistor. For example, an alignment film is used for the ultraviolet absorbing layer to absorb the ultraviolet light for the photo aliment treatment of the alignment film, in the peripheral circuit portion for controlling the pixel electrodes, thereby preventing the threshold voltage of the oxide thin film transistor from shifting.

  • Patent number: 9613635
    Abstract: In order to play waveform data back at a variable performance tempo by using waveform data which complies with a desired reference tempo, the present invention performs a timeline-expansion/contraction control on the waveform data to be played back, according to the relationship between the performance tempo and the reference tempo. The present invention also determines whether to limit the playback of the waveform data according to the relationship between the performance tempo and the reference tempo. In the case that playback is to be limited, the present invention stops playback of the waveform data, or reduces the resolution of playback processing and continues playback of the waveform data. The present invention stops playback of the waveform data when, for example, the relationship between the performance tempo and the reference tempo is a relationship in which the waveform data would be played back at a performance tempo which would cause a processing delay or a deterioration of sound quality.
